Socalled, “the mad wizard of Yiddish Hip-Hop”, will present Socalled No Strings Attached, an adaptation of his ground-breaking, heartbreaking program, Socalled Sings Yiddish with Strings. The programme presents songs from the Yiddish Theatre, Hassidic melodies, Klezmer, folksong, songs from the Holocaust, from Israel, and even some original new songs. For this livestream event, Socalled will accompany himself on piano, accordion, and will maybe showcase some magic tricks!

Recently named the winner of the 2019-2020 Prix Goyer, flutist Lara Deutsch is a versatile soloist, orchestral, and chamber musician with a passion for connecting with audiences. A strong competitor, Lara was a first prize winner of the Orchestre symphonique de Montréal’s 2014 Manulife Competition, at which she was awarded a total of seven prizes, including the Stingray Music Audience Award. Additionally, she was the Grand Prize Winner of both the National Arts Centre Orchestra Bursary Competition (2014) and the Canadian Music Competition (2010), as well as a laureate of the Concours Prix d’Europe (2016).
